Output 8a89fa74cedee36e251a1bddeecb267e692f089d8e2bf336b29e27fc6334a3bf:83

value
113256
script pubkey
OP_0 OP_PUSHBYTES_20 5606740bd1e2a8f9450742e39d0646bae6bd7c6b
address
bc1q2cr8gz73u250j3g8gt3e6pjxhtnt6lrt49qa7e
transaction
8a89fa74cedee36e251a1bddeecb267e692f089d8e2bf336b29e27fc6334a3bf
confirmations
66055
spent
true